Job Description

Manager, Cloud Architecture

Mosaic

• Execute the enterprise cloud strategy (Azure-primary, multi-cloud aware) across IaaS, PaaS, SaaS, and hybrid environments, ensuring the team delivers to architectural standards set by the Director. • Own day-to-day Azure operations — compute, storage, networking, identity, and cost governance — with full accountability for platform health and SLA adherence. • Lead FinOps execution: monitor cloud spend, enforce tagging and cost allocation standards, identify and deliver optimization targets, and report performance to the Director. • Oversee the SaaS portfolio operationally — ensuring integrations are secure, platforms are governed to standard, and lifecycle management is current. • Drive automation adoption across the team to eliminate manual toil, accelerate delivery, and improve operational consistency. • Manage server, storage, and virtualization environments — compute lifecycle, hypervisor platforms, SAN/NAS/object storage — ensuring capacity, performance, and resilience standards are met. • Oversee endpoint and profile engineering, including Okta administration and access management, ensuring identity hygiene and least-privilege standards are maintained. • Lead the team’s contribution to high availability and disaster recovery capabilities — executing DR tests, maintaining runbooks, and ensuring audit-ready HIPAA contingency plan documentation. • Partner with network engineering peers to ensure cloud and infrastructure architecture integrates seamlessly with WAN/LAN and Zero Trust initiatives. • Oversee IAM engineering operations — provisioning, deprovisioning, role-based access control, and privileged access management — ensuring controls satisfy HIPAA, HITRUST, and internal governance standards. • Govern Okta platform operations: SSO, MFA, lifecycle management, and integration with enterprise applications. • Work closely with InfoSec to ensure identity and access controls are current, auditable, and aligned with the organization’s Zero Trust architecture direction. • Lead, develop, and retain a high-performing team of six to seven engineers across systems, network, and identity disciplines — setting clear expectations, coaching to growth, and managing performance proactively. • Establish and maintain operational cadences: incident management, change control, problem management, and capacity planning — all grounded in ITSM best practices. • Maintain enterprise monitoring and observability standards across infrastructure domains, ensuring the team operates proactively with full visibility into platform health. • Support vendor and partner management at the operational level — holding providers accountable to SLAs and escalating contract or performance issues to the Director. • Collaborate with cross-functional IT teams and business stakeholders as a trusted execution partner, communicating platform status, risk, and roadmap clearly and without jargon. • Perform other related duties as assigned.

Job Requirements

  • Bachelor’s degree in Computer Science, Information Technology, Information Systems, Network Administration, or a related field.
  • 5+ years of experience in cloud infrastructure, systems engineering, or network engineering — with at least 2 years in a team lead or manager role.
  • Hands-on Azure expertise — compute, storage, networking, identity, cost management — with the depth to evaluate architectural proposals, identify risk, and hold engineers accountable to design standards.
  • Demonstrated experience managing identity and access environments, including Okta (SSO, MFA, lifecycle management) and enterprise IAM/PAM programs.
  • Experience with server and virtualization platforms (VMware/Hyper-V), SAN/NAS storage, and data center operations.
  • Working knowledge of network engineering principles — sufficient to coordinate with network engineers on cloud connectivity, segmentation, and Zero Trust integration.
  • Proven ability to lead DR/BC execution — test programs, runbook management, RTO/RPO validation — in a HIPAA-regulated environment.
  • Practical FinOps experience: cloud cost monitoring, tagging enforcement, rightsizing, and spend accountability reporting.
  • Direct experience operating in a HIPAA-regulated healthcare environment; working familiarity with HITRUST CSF and the infrastructure controls required to satisfy audit requirements.
  • Strong people leadership skills — coaching, performance management, and building team accountability culture.
  • Effective communicator: translates technical complexity into clear, outcome-oriented language for stakeholders and leadership.
